PaulX Posted July 8, 2021 Report Share Posted July 8, 2021 I tried to set the buttons of an XBox 360 remote controller with the software to the USB Flirc. I get a positive response, but when i try the before registered button, it shows me always the key "9". I have tried this on a windows and mac computer and with 2 different XBox 360 Remote controller with the same result. All buttons, that i register is set to key "9". I use the XBox 360 controller in the software and i have the latest one. What could i do, that i could register the buttons? Nathan Posted July 12, 2021 Report Share Posted July 12, 2021 I've noticed with my xbox remote that each button will send 2 different codes. To fix it, you have to record a button, then record it again. I don't know that this will fix your problem, which sounds a bit different, but at least worth trying. For whatever reason Xbox remotes are a bit odd.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
